Frozen soil is firmer, cleaner, and more stable than waterlogged spring ground.

Our hydraulic installation systems cut through frost cleanly and precisely, delivering reliable torque readings and embedment depth even during harsh winter conditions.

Less mud. Less mess. More accuracy.

ā€œFrozen ground can’t be drilled.ā€Ā Postech’s hydraulic equipment makes frost irrelevant.

ā€œWinter installs are weaker.ā€Ā Load capacity is governed by depth and soil — not temperature.

ā€œWinter costs more.ā€Ā Usually the opposite: fewer delays = lower costs.

  • True Pitchā„¢ Helix: Ensures proper penetration and efficient load transfer.
  • Galvanized Steel Shaft: Hot-dip coated for +75-year durability.
  • Thermal Protection: Traps the heat at the base and reduces frost penetration to eliminate heave risks.
  • Fixed or Adjustable Heads: Engineered for commercial tolerances and lateral resistance.
